On Amazon you may sell brand new or even used products. All you need is a seller account that comes in two variants. If you plan with less than 40 orders per month, the basic account is absolutely suitable. If your sales will exceed 40 sales you want to get a professional account.

The Pros and cons of a basic account for Amazon sellers

The basic account is suitable for individual products. There is no basic monthly fee. The fee is payed, whenever you make a sale. Every sale is charged with 0.99 €. In addition Amazon charges a certain percentage of the sales price. The rate depend on the product category. Below I set up a list with all product categories and the according rate. The basic seller account also comes with a number of other limitations. So it will not be possible to sell in all product categories. Customers will not be able to use the 1-click-buy function. Finally Amazon provides professional sellers with pretty advanced statistics. These are only in part available to owners of a basic seller accounts.

The Pros and cons of a professional account

If you are planning to generate more than 40 sales per month, you should opt for a professional account as it has a much better cost/benefit ratio. With a monthly fee of 39.00 € per month you avoid the 0.99 € fee per sale that comes with the basic seller account.

Still, on top of the monthly fee Amazon will deduct a category related fee as with the basic seller account. With the professional seller account you will be able to sell in all product categories. Also, your customers can use the 1-click-buy function. Finally you have full access to the advanced statistics provided by Amazon.

Category related sales feel

When you build your listing on Amazon you want to be mindful with placing them in the correct category which is relevant for the product search. The product category also defines the additional sales fee. The fee ranges between 7% and 45 % of the total sales price and will be deducted from it. The table below applies to Amazon’s German marketplace Amazon.de. Please be aware that rates for the other European marketplaces Amazon.fr, Amazon.it, Amazon.es, Amazon.co.uk and Amazon.nl may deviate slightly.

Category

Fee in % of sales price

Computer

7 %

Electronic

7 %

White goods

7 %

Tires

7 %

Baby products

8 %; 15 % for products > 10,00 €*

Beauty & cosmetics

8 %; 15 % for products > 10,00 €*

Drugstore & toiletry

8 %; 15 % for products > 10,00 €*

Groceries & gourmet food

8 %; 15 % for products > 10,00 €*

Video consoles

8 %

Beer, wine, liquor

10 %

Bycicles

10 %

Additives

12 %

Hardware store

12 %

Computer accessories

12 %

Flow control

12 %

Electronic accessories

12 %

Transfer of liquids

12 %

Handmade

12 %

Industrial electric installation

12 %

Industrial tools & instruments

12 %

Materials handling transport

12 %

Abrasives & finishing products

12 %

Musical instruments & DJ-equipment

12 %

Renewable energy accessories

12 %

Farming equipent accessories

12 %

Furniture

15 % up to 200 €;10 % for the share beyond 200,00 €*

Car & motorcycle

15 %

Books, music, videos and DVDs

15 %

Electronic devides for toiletry

15 %

Educational material

15 %

Sports und leisure

15 %

Software

15 %

Equipment and accessories for catering franchises

15 %

Videogames, games & accessories

15 %

Accessories for business & industry

15 %

Watches

15% up to 250€; 5% for the share beyond 250 €

Other Products

15 %

Jewelry

20% up to 250 €; 5% for the share beyond 250 €

*Total sales price

For the category “Accessories for Amazon devices” an additional fee of 45 % is deducted.

Calculate your fees for Amazon sellers

You can calculate your fees with Amazon’s fee calculator to understand the total sales fee that will apply for your sales and find out, what will be credited to your account. For the calculation you need to enter the product category, number of items and the sales price. This will give an overview of the fees and the revenue for your sales.
